#4ff44c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4ff44c is composed of 31% red, 95.7% green and 29.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 67.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 68.9% yellow and 4.3% black. It has a hue angle of 118.9 degrees, a saturation of 88.4% and a lightness of 62.7%. #4ff44c color hex could be obtained by blending #9eff98 with #00e900. Closest websafe color is: #66ff33.

Shades and Tints of #4ff44c
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000600 is the darkest color, while #f3fef2 is the lightest one.
